Fuel goes up 7% in Argentina, 14th increase in 2018 to reach a total 65% this year

The retail price of fuel went up around seven percent this weekend in Argentina, for an aggregate 65 percent yearly rise that led impoverished consumers to use other transport means to make up for it. Read full article
